11 St Pauls Rd, Sorrento is a 3 bedroom, 1 bathroom House and was built in 1975. The property has a land size of 673m2 and floor size of 88m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in September 2021.

The size of Sorrento is approximately 7.0 square kilometres. There are 9 parks, covering nearly 32.0% of the total area. The population of Sorrento in 2016 was 1592 people. By 2021 the population was 2013 showing a population growth of 26.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Sorrento is 70-79 years. Households in Sorrento are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Sorrento work in a managers occupation.In 2021, 83.70% of the homes in Sorrento were owner-occupied compared with 82.20% in 2016.
